Main Duties & Responsibilities

Job Summary:

Plan, direct, control, and manage the activities involved with the negotiation, preparation, and execution of a contract or program between the company and customer to ensure that fulfillment of all contractual

and program requirements are met. Will be responsible for the financial success for projects and programs.

Principal Duties & Responsibilities:

  • Working across our teams to ensure alignment of schedules and activities.
  • Conduct regular review meetings to ensure team and schedule alignment.
  • Lead efforts from product and process development though transition to production manufacturing.
  • Engage suppliers to ensure smooth interface between our development teams.
  • Define product development deliverables to ensure on time delivery of the customer program milestones
  • Responsible for program team and their execution of the program deliverables.
  • Assist operations teams to research and resolve customer problems.
  • Support implementation of company wide infrastructure tools such as ERP/MRP systems, new product introduction (NPI) processes, formalizing product development life cycle practices.
  • Facilitate communication between management team and customers.
  • Conform to company safety policies and procedures.
  • Work in a team environment.
  • Other duties as needed

Qualifications

Minimum Education & Experience:

  • Bachelors or Masters in Business, Engineering or related field or can demonstrate exceptional talent, experience and results in lieu of a degree.
  • 5 -10 years' experience in related field with 2-5 years' experience in project or program management
  • Project management certification a plus.
  • Must have ability to perform with ambiguous and incomplete information in a fast-paced environment.
  • Analytical problem solving, critical thinking, and being hands on are a must.
